Beschreibung

A raw, inspiring memoir from Steve Lynch of the band Autograph, tracing his rise from Pacific Northwest outsider to 1980s guitar icon. From addiction to spiritual awakening, this is a powerful journey through rock, resilience, and reinvention.

Über den Autor
Steve Lynch started playing bass guitar in 1968 but switched over to guitar the day his hero, Jimi Hendrix, died: September 18th, 1970. He graduated from the Guitar Institute of Technology in 1979 earning the Most Likely to Succeed award. While attending GIT he wrote his first bestselling book, The Right Touch, a book about two-handed guitar playing. Steve's unique skills launched a storied career participating in a variety of rock bands including the famed Autograph and touring with headliners such as Van Halen, Mötley Crüe, Aerosmith, Ronnie James Dio, Whitesnake, Brian Adams, and Heart. His band Autograph signed with RCA records and recorded three albums, producing the mega-hit Turn Up the Radio and selling more than five million copies. Steve also wrote two additional instructional books, recorded an instructional video, taught 325 clinics in twenty countries, recorded a solo album (Network 23), owned and operated a music school, and is now in the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ame with his band Autograph in Cleveland, Ohio.
